HLEDG135 - Nutrition and Health

C-ID: NUTR110

Course Description

This course provides an integrated overview of the scientific concepts of nutrition and health relating to the functioning of nutrients in the basic life processes. Topics will cover many different aspects and views of nutrition and how it affects health throughout the life cycle with an emphasis on individual needs, food sources of nutrients, metabolism, current nutrition and health issues, and diet analysis.Transfer Credit: CSU; UC.C-ID: NUTR 110.
